Default Need help with Glass Break Sensor

I've tried searching for "Glass Break Sensor", but couldn't find what I am looking for.

Basically, I have a 2005 Sequoia with the factory alarm and would like to add the glass break sensor to it. I've seen in the Sequoias equipped with the glass break from the factory that the sensor is mounted in the center console in one of four blanks. I know that in my old 2003 Tundra everything was pre-wired and the Toyota glass break sensor just plugged right in. All you had to do was pop out a blank in the dash and slide the unit in. I'm basically hoping that the Sequoia GBS is the same way.


Does anyone know 1) Where to buy or the best place to buy the glass break sensor? 2) Does it just plug into the factory alarm? 3) How hard is it to access the blanks in the center console?

Any help is appreciated.....
